Kinds Of Language Schools in Austria
Language schools in Austria deal with a broad demographic of students, ranging from complete newbies to advanced-level trainees. These schools usually provide:

General German Courses: Designed for students at all levels, concentrating on grammar, vocabulary, and conversational practice.
Business German Courses: Tailored for professionals aiming to enhance their German for workplace communication and business-related situations.
Exam Preparation Courses: Focused on helping students prepare for proficiency tests such as the Goethe-Institut tests, TestDaF, or ÖSD (Österreichisches Sprachdiplom Deutsch).
Youth and Teenager Programs: Targeted at more youthful learners to assist develop foundational language abilities through interactive, age-specific teaching techniques.
Extensive Courses: Ideal for people looking to achieve substantial development in a brief timeframe. These courses include multiple hours of classes each day with a sped up speed.
Many language schools in Austria also offer summer season programs and cultural immersion courses, providing a well-rounded experience that goes beyond conventional classroom learning.

FAQs about Language Schools in Austria.
1. Do I need prior understanding of German to enroll in a language school in Austria?
No! Language schools in Austria accommodate all skill levels, from total beginners to sophisticated students. Make sure to inspect the course level before enrolling.

2. How long does it require to become proficient in German?
The time required depends upon elements such as your present proficiency, the strength of the course, and your commitment to practicing. On average, it might take 6-- 12 months of extensive study to reach a conversational level.



3. Are language schools in Austria pricey?
Costs vary depending on the school, course type, and duration. While some schools offer inexpensive rates, others with premium facilities and additional services may cost more. Scholarships or discount rates might also be available.
